A bacteria culture initially contains 100 cells and grows at a rate proportional to its size. After an hour the population has increased to 470.
(a) Find an expression for the number of bacteria after t hours
(b) Find the number of bacteria after 2 hours. (Round your answer to the nearest whole number.)
(c) Find the rate of growth after 2 hours. (Round your answer to the nearest whole number.)
